International Symposium on Integrated Water Resources Management
On May 23, 2012, the first International Symposium on Integrated Water Resources Management will be held as part of the three-day 1er Rendez-vous sur l’eau conference organized by the Regroupement des Organismes de Bassins Versants du Québec (ROBVQ).
Developed by NANBO and its partners, this project arises from the need to share integrated water resources management experiences at the local, national and international levels. The event will provide an opportunity for major stakeholders in integrated water management in Quebec, North America and throughout the world to meet.
As a regional network of the International Network of Basin Organizations(INBO), NANBO also organizes, on this day, a signing ceremony of the "World Pact for Better Basin Management", initiated by the INBO at the 6th World Water Forum World held in Marseille in March 2012. The organizations present at this special ceremony presided by Mr.Jean-François Donzier, Permanent Technical Secretary of INBO, will have the possibility to join the 69 organizations from all continents that have already signed the Pact of Marseille.
